Unpacking "The S.C.O.P.E. Framework": A Deep Dive into Its Core Principles
"The S.C.O.P.E. Framework" is an acronym representing five interconnected pillars designed to elevate every aspect of research paper composition. Each pillar offers actionable strategies that researchers can implement immediately to transform their writing.
S - Storytelling for Scientific Engagement
At its heart, scientific discovery is a journey, and impactful papers frame this journey as a compelling narrative. This pillar emphasizes moving beyond a dry recitation of facts to constructing a clear, engaging story arc that captures and sustains reader interest.
- **Beyond Data: Crafting a Compelling Narrative:** Researchers are guided to identify the central problem, the quest for a solution, the challenges encountered, the breakthrough moment, and the ultimate resolution or new understanding. This narrative structure helps readers follow the logical progression of thought and appreciate the intellectual journey.
- **Hooking the Reader: The "Inverted Pyramid" for Scientific Abstracts and Introductions:** Borrowed from journalism, this technique advises starting broad with the general context and significance, then narrowing down to the specific research question, methods, key findings, and concluding with the overarching implications. This ensures the most crucial information is presented upfront, immediately engaging the reader.
- **Practical Tip:** Before writing your first draft, outline your paper's "story" in just five sentences: What was the problem? What did you do? What did you find? What does it mean? Why should anyone care?
C - Contextualization for Broader Relevance
No research exists in a vacuum. This pillar focuses on effectively positioning your work within the broader scientific landscape and demonstrating its relevance to real-world issues or theoretical advancements.
- **Placing Research within the Larger Scientific Landscape:** This involves clearly articulating how your work builds upon existing knowledge, addresses gaps, or challenges prevailing paradigms. It helps readers understand the intellectual lineage and novelty of your contribution.
- **Connecting Findings to Real-World Problems or Theoretical Advancements:** Researchers are encouraged to explicitly link their results to tangible applications, societal challenges, or significant theoretical debates. This elevates the perceived value and urgency of the research.
- **Practical Tip:** For every major finding or conclusion, apply the "So What?" test. If you can't articulate why this finding matters beyond your specific experiment, revisit how you're presenting its context and implications.
O - Outcome-Oriented Communication
Impactful papers don't just report what was found; they emphasize what the findings *mean* and what *should happen next*. This pillar shifts the focus from merely presenting results to articulating their significance and future directions.
- **Shifting Focus from Methods to Implications:** While methodology is crucial for rigor, the S.C.O.P.E. Framework advocates for dedicating substantial space and emphasis to the discussion and conclusion sections. These sections are where the true impact of the research is unpacked.
- **Clearly Articulating the Significance and Future Directions:** This involves discussing how the results change current understanding, what new questions arise, and what practical or theoretical applications stem from the work. It provides a roadmap for future research and application.
- **Practical Tip:** Draft your Discussion and Conclusion sections *before* meticulously refining your Results. This helps ensure your results are presented in a way that directly supports your key messages and implications.
P - Precision and Persuasion in Language
Clarity, conciseness, and logical argumentation are paramount for persuasive scientific writing. This pillar emphasizes the meticulous use of language to convey ideas with accuracy and conviction.
- **Clarity, Conciseness, and Avoiding Jargon Where Possible:** Researchers are trained to use precise terminology, eliminate superfluous words, and explain complex concepts clearly, especially for interdisciplinary audiences.
- **Structuring Arguments Logically for Maximum Persuasive Power:** This involves building arguments step-by-step, ensuring each sentence and paragraph contributes to the overall thesis. Strong topic sentences, smooth transitions, and a clear chain of reasoning are key.
- **Practical Tip:** Ruthlessly edit for passive voice, weak verbs, and redundant phrases. Aim for an active, direct style. Consider using online readability tools to assess the clarity of your prose.
E - Engagement and Evolution for Peer Recognition
The final pillar focuses on preparing the manuscript for its journey through peer review and beyond, ensuring it is optimized for engagement and ready to evolve based on feedback.
- **Anticipating Reviewer Feedback:** This involves a proactive approach to potential critiques, strengthening arguments, clarifying ambiguities, and addressing limitations upfront. It transforms peer review from a hurdle into an opportunity for refinement.
- **Designing Figures and Tables for Maximum Impact:** Visuals are often the first elements readers engage with. The framework provides guidelines for creating clear, informative, and aesthetically pleasing figures and tables that stand alone and reinforce key messages.
- **Preparing for Post-Publication Engagement and Dissemination:** Beyond acceptance, researchers are encouraged to think about how their work will be shared, discussed, and cited. This includes strategies for social media, institutional repositories, and public outreach.
- **Practical Tip:** Conduct a "pre-submission peer review" with colleagues outside your immediate research group. Their fresh perspective can uncover blind spots and areas for improvement before formal submission.
